			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>March 12, 2010 will mark a new milestone in my 57 year old chronology. It will be my last day at work (most of you know who I have had the privilege to work for) after 31 years with the company.</p>
<p>Right now I’m referring to it as <strong>Phase III</strong> for a lack of a better title. <strong>Phase I</strong> was my Growing Up years (the immature years),<strong> Phase II</strong> was my career years (also the immature years), and now <strong>Phase III.</strong> I’m all grown up (that depends on who you ask) and the path ahead is not marked.  I’ve never been here before.  Of course, it’s never been well marked.</p>
<p><span id="more-698"></span></p>
<p>Wow!  It’s been a great journey.  I started this career as a sales representative in Nashville October, 1978.  I remember this time of life so distinctly and clearly.  I had married Kathy in July of that same year and was working day and night (literally) as a surgical assistant at St. Thomas hospital.  It required long hours and being “on-call” at night.  I would often enter the door of our small apartment and then be called back to the Hospital to assist with an emergency procedure. Or I would doze off to a sound sleep only to hear the phone ring to let me know they needed me to return to the hospital.  Long hours and stress, and I was making about $13,000 annually.   I had applied to attend medical school and was anxiously awaiting their response. Driving home one dark night, I had not seen the sunshine for several days.  I went to work in the dark and I drove home in the dark.  Once inside the operating suite, there are no windows to allow in the outside rays of warm sunlight.  I remember praying “ok, God, I give up, I can’t do this anymore and I need you to intervene for me.”  I wanted a career, I was desperate for direction and I couldn’t do this by myself. I didn’t know where I was going and I didn’t know how I would get there.  That moment is still etched in my memory as if it happened only yesterday.  That night I received a phone call from a job search firm (head hunter) that changed the course of my life forever.  It launched a series of interviews which eventually resulted in a job offer.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h3><span>The USPSTF, (United States Preventive Services Task Force) a panel of independent medical experts but part of the US Department of Health and Human Services, said it was recommending against annual mammograms for women between the ages of 40 and 49, saying the risks outweighed the benefits from earlier screening. That <span>&#8230;</span><span>announcement, which goes against a trend of recommending increased screening by cancer agencies, has left many confused. This is especially true since the American Cancer Society and the ACOG (American College of Obstetrics and Gynecology) disagree with the recommendation.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ong><em>Recently I attended a panel discussion led by senior level people who were asked to share key takeaways from their career journey.  What makes them successful?  Listed below are some of their ideas related to preparing resumes and interviewing for future positions. </em></strong></p>
<p><strong><em><span id="more-291"></span><br />
</em></strong></p>
<p><strong><em> </em></strong></p>
<p>Develop the ability to communicate how your current and past skills are transferable to the new position you are seeking.  Link your current resume with future opportunities that may in fact be in a completely different field.  This contrasts with the mind set of &#8220;I&#8217;ve never done this before.&#8221;</p>
<p>Develop the ability to move out of your comfort zone.  Look for ways to strengthen your self confidence if necessary.  Move away from fear and be willing to face the unknown.</p>
<p>Make impact in your current position and develop communications that convey and identify to the potential employer what the impact has been.  Provide metrics and specifics.</p>
<p>Determine what you really would like to do.  Where do you want to go?  Where do you want to live?  Once you determine this, make yourself available (eg. relocation), flexible, (eg. taking a lesser position if necessary), develop and convey passion for what you want to do.</p>
<p>When identifying your accomplishments, communicate what YOU have gained personally and professionally along the journey.  What was learned during your past job experience. Provide examples.</p>
<p>What are you known for in your organization?  What do you want to be known for?  Are they different?  If so, then fill in the gaps.  Become and behave in the ways that convey what you want to be known for.</p>
<p>Make others successful who work for you.</p>
<p>Be honest and transparent about what you are good at and where your limitations are.</p>
<p>There is power in having purpose.  Not doing things just to make you look good or just for you releases the power of purpose.</p>
<p><strong><em>The panel was then asked to identify their biggest past mistakes in their careers. </em></strong></p>
<ol type="1">
<li>Never      be just an observer or zone out during key meetings.  Be ready to offer your professional      opinion and anticipate what questions might come up.  Have your &#8220;elevator&#8221; answer as      well.  What would you say if you      rode the elevator with the CEO or President of your company and they asked      you a question about the business?       Would you have an answer?</li>
<li>Realize      that most enrichment can come to us during our moments of failure if we      will learn from our mistakes.  When      mistakes are made, we have a choice to either sink in despair; or we can      decide to learn and move on.</li>
<li>Remain      calm and focused as opposed to frantic and unsettled.</li>
<li>Remain      adaptable and avoid inflexibility.</li>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<blockquote><p><a href="http://online.wsj.com/article/SB123914780537299005.html" target="_self">Given the vital role of medical products companies</a> and the magnitude of their challenges, one might imagine that this industry would be admired. To some extent, it is. Leading research organizations such as the Michael J. Fox Foundation for Parkinson&#8217;s disease proactively build bridges with industry leaders, solicit advice from industry scientists, and fund projects in industry labs.</p>
<p>But this enlightened view of industry is not widespread. This is largely because of the disproportionate influence of a coterie of prominent critics we have previously dubbed &#8220;pharmascolds,&#8221; who routinely vilify the medical products industry and portray academics working with it as traitors and sellouts. These critics are pious academics, self-righteous medical journal editors, and opportunistic politicians and journalists. Their condemnation of anyone&#8217;s legitimate profit &#8212; it&#8217;s all &#8220;corruption&#8221; in their book &#8212; has in fact materially enhanced their own careers. They extrapolate from occasional behavioral lapses in industry &#8212; which is equally, if not more prevalent, in universities &#8212; to demonize the market and portray scientific medicine as an ascetic religion, which it is not.</p></blockquote>
<p>Unfortunately, the industry that has saved millions of lives and saved trillions of dollars (avoiding surgical interventions and hospital costs) has been very reticent about promoting their achievements.  Like any industry, we&#8217;ve made mistakes, but overall I think we could all agree that we live better, more healthy, pain free lives because of the progress made in pharmaceutical milestones.</p>
